A letter of decline is one of the possible responses to a job offer letter. The purpose of the letter is to inform the sender that you wish to decline the job offer they made to you. By sending this letter, the sender will have written verification that you were not interested in the job offered, and they will be able to offer it to someone else.
Cancelling a purchase or service contract, a subscription or a membership in writing is not only wise, but also might be required. For example, you must send a written cancellation letter for a contract covered under the Federal Trade Commission's cooling-off rule. ROSATOM already has a story of mutually-beneficial cooperation in the Sub-Saharan Africa Region. The company not only supplies enriched uranium to the only Nuclear Power plant on the continent but also provides educational and research support in nuclear science under a co-operation agreements with various universities across the region.
